Math Population - Jhansi, Uttar Pradesh

Math is a medium size village located in Jhansi Tehsil of Jhansi district, Uttar Pradesh with total 91 families residing. The Math village has population of 597 of which 329 are males while 268 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Math village population of children with age 0-6 is 71 which makes up 11.89 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Math village is 815 which is lower than Uttar Pradesh state average of 912. Child Sex Ratio for the Math as per census is 1731, higher than Uttar Pradesh average of 902.

Math village has lower literacy rate compared to Uttar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Math village was 62.93 % compared to 67.68 % of Uttar Pradesh. In Math Male literacy stands at 78.22 % while female literacy rate was 42.15 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 9.55 % of total population in Math village. The village Math curr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Math village out of total population, 296 were engaged in work activities. 99.66 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 0.34 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 296 workers engaged in Main Work, 274 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 18 were Agricultural labourer.
